Updated 14 February 2023

The total number of ordinary £0.001 shares in issue is 993,618,337. The major shareholders are as follows.

No. of shares%
LC Capital & Affiliates171,241,93818.34%
Brandon Hill Capital100,671,15810.78%
Spreadex Ltd.
Mr. Mark Ward49,894,7945.34%
Hargreaves Lansdown46,693,879 5.00%
Cantor Fitzgerald Europe39,499,2274.23%
Interactive Investor39,296,8674.21%
Shares not in public hands282,142,37530.22%
Unexercised Share Options -

The Company is subject to the UK City Code on Takeovers and Mergers.

Print Friendly, PDF & Email